Product Notes
London, 1872. Phileas Fogg lives a comfortable but utterly unfulfilling life in London, spending every day at his club with his friends Fortescue and Bellamy. But when he receives a hand-delivered postcard, with only the word 'COWARD' written on the back, it turns his world upside down.
So much so, that the usual teasing at the hands of Bellamy provokes Fogg into undertaking a wager – to travel around the world in eighty days. Fogg is accompanied by quick-witted valet Passepartout, who has managed to convince Fogg they've never met before despite serving him his lunch at the Reform Club. And to Fogg's dismay, he realizes that headstrong journalist Abigail Fix is going with them to chronicle the journey – seeing as how her article inspired the original wager.
So begins the journey around the world in eighty days –but the question is, can Fogg possibly win the wager? They find themselves in the midst of riots, on the run from the police, flying hot air balloons, crossing deserts and oceans. As they meet extraordinary people from different walks of life, and face challenges that could break them – can all three find the courage to keep going?
